Output 34ebeecd718ce2fffc99f3dffd9dd425e9146f1767e159b0c77a24c4552f328a:0

value
188082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a29d99158c389e21a1105a438eac63b90cbcc8b8 OP_EQUAL
address
3GWrBijBD5eSeZH1rWaS6wgWC11zQwb17c
transaction
34ebeecd718ce2fffc99f3dffd9dd425e9146f1767e159b0c77a24c4552f328a
spent
true